What kind of pants did ponce de Leon wear?

Ponce de León typically wore the style of pants common in the early 16th century, which were often knee-length breeches or trunk hose. These were usually made of wool or linen and could be quite elaborate, featuring decorative elements. Over these, he might have worn a doublet or tunic, typical of Spanish noble attire of that era. Overall, his clothing would reflect the fashion and status of a Spanish explorer during the Age of Discovery.
